Town Boy Football Challenge Shield Trophy
- GB 2014 WS-04-TRO-001/016
- Item
- 1886
Pewter, glass-bottomed, tri-handle tankard engraved with 'Westminster Town Boy Challenge Shield, Football, Rigaud's 6 Grant's 5, March 1886

Victorian three-lights Corinthian Column Candelabras (pair)
Silver-plated. Inscription: 'These Candelabra were given to the Queen's Scholars of Westminster in memory of Charles Fell Watherson C.B., QS 1888-1893 sometime Governor of the School'. One base repaired.

The Wrens House Levi Leavers Cup
Inscription: 'Wrens House The Levi Leavers Cup presented by A.J. Levi 1950'. No cover. 3 handles, 1 has come off - needs soldering. Donor: A.J. Levi, 1950. Awarded: 1950.

Celebratory cup to mark time the Houses spent together in the Second World War
Cup awarded by Busbys to commemorate their happy years with Homeboarders and Ashburnham, 1940-1945. Not loaded. No cover. Beyond repair. Snapped in two.
